    Is the tritton warhead compatible

    [quote user="EvilTwinGX"]If the cable imput is only for audio then there would be absolutely no way for the mic to work on the headset to begin with.[/quote]The physical boom mic, or the chat audio?



    This question/conversation is not about the physical boom mic, it's about the chat audio.
    That said, there's no reason that the headset should work but not the mic, except maybe the protocols.
    It's the wireless
    protocol that won't work.



    See
    this wireless headset
    ? The only thing this wireless headset does is handle chat conversations between other Xbox Live members. You don't get regular game audio through it. To function, the wireless headset pairs with the 360 console and runs over the same
    wireless protocol as 360 controllers. Tritton integrated the functionality of that wireless headset into their own. The Warhead's base station has a pairing button, just like the wireless headset. The base station takes care of mixing the chat audio and the
    game audio, but without that pairing to the 360 there's no way to get chat audio into the base station.



    Microsoft explicitly stated that the wireless protocol between the Xbox One and its accessories is different than the protocol used by 360 accessories. Because the wireless headset uses these same protocols, it won't work on the Xbox One. By extension, the
    wireless pairing that the Warhead does with the 360 console won't work with the Xbox One console.



    The Tritton Warhead is a headset designed for use only with the Xbox 360. Without a 360 console, it becomes a regular set of headphones, rendering the boom mic useless. If all you want to do is listen to game audio, that's not a dealbreaker.
    If you want to talk to other gamers in realtime, you're looking at buying a new headset.



    Astro? Turtle Beach? Their wireless headsets will work with the Xbox One, including their mics, because they all currently plug into the 360 controller for chat audio. The controller handles the wireless link to the 360 for the chat audio, but from the audio
    port on the controller to the headset is all bog standard 2.5mm headset territory. MS is working on an adapter to allow older 360-compatible headset cables to attach to the new Xbox One controller, again allowing headsets to piggyback on the controller for
    chat audio. The Warhead? Out of luck. No cable, no piggyback.



    It's this tight coupling to the 360's wireless protocol for chat audio that caused me to ignore the Warhead's development and shipment to market. As soon as I saw that it was bound to the 360, I said this is going to end badly for a $300 headset. My Astro
    A40s with a Mixamp 5.8? My friend's Astro A50s? They'll both be fully functional with the Xbox One.

    Is the tritton warhead compatible

    [quote user="EvilTwinGX"]

    [quote user="IceStorm III"]

    The Warhead base unit syncs wirelessly with the 360 console for its mic. It is the only third party headset solution that does. The cabled inputs are only for audio output from the 360 itself.

    Absolutely no other third party headset made today for the 360 has a wireless mic. All other solutions have to plug into the 360 controller.

    The Xbox One does not support the wireless protocol used between the Warhead base unit and the 360 console. The Warhead has no cable port to connect to a 360 controller. The Warhead's mic will do nothing when the headset is used with the Xbox One.

    [/quote]If the cable imput is only for audio then there would be absolutely no way for the mic to work on the headset to begin with. But it does because it's power is coming from through the headset from the battery pack, which
    is why this still makes no sense to me at all. That said, there's no reason that the headset should work but not the mic, except maybe the protocols.

    [/quote]In simple terms for you evil.. Warhead chat audio will not work with xbox one. Game audio will. plain and simple.
